What Is an MPPT Solar Charge Controller and How Does It Work?
An MPPT controller is the most effective type of charge controller for solar power systems. It uses Maximum Power Point Tracking (MPPT) technology to ensure your batteries always receive the maximum available power from your solar panels under any conditions.
Once the controller identifies the maximum power point, it delivers that energy to the batteries, converting excess voltage into additional charging current. (Some energy is inevitably lost as heat during this conversion, of course.)
In technical terms, an MPPT controller functions as a buck converter. It transforms the solar panels' higher voltage and lower current into a lower voltage and higher current suitable for the battery. For this reason, the solar array's operating voltage must be slightly higher than the battery voltage. If the solar voltage drops below the battery voltage, the controller will reduce the charging current or stop charging.
MPPT vs PWM Charge Controllers
By contrast, traditional PWM (Pulse Width Modulation) charge controllers require the solar panels' operating voltage to closely match the battery voltage. Any excess voltage is simply dissipated as heat, and the charging current is limited to the battery's voltage level. This makes PWM controllers less efficient at maximising the output of your solar panels.

Renogy Rover 40A: Best Overall MPPT Solar Charge Controller
Key features:
- Solar, battery, and load terminals
- 12V, 24V, and 12V/24V auto modes
- 99% tracking and 98% conversion efficiency
- Integrated display and remote monitoring
- Intelligent charging stages and lithium activation
- Die-cast aluminium build with an IP32 enclosure
The Renogy Rover 40A is our top recommendation for anyone seeking a dedicated MPPT solar charge controller that offers an excellent balance of price, performance, and convenience.
First, the unit supports a wide input range of up to 100V DC from the solar array and 10Vβ32V on the battery side. As a true MPPT controller, it provides 99% tracking efficiency, ensuring your leisure battery receives the maximum available power from your solar panels at any given moment. Then, it converts the generated power at a 98% conversion rate and 95% charging efficiency.
Furthermore, the Renogy Rover 40A can deliver up to 40 amps of charging current. This translates to over 480W with a 12V battery system or 960W+ with a 24V system under ideal conditions.
The charge controller also has a built-in LCD display that makes it easy to monitor real-time charging data, adjust settings, and check the overall health of the system. You could even enjoy wireless monitoring by pairing the unit with your phone or tablet via a Renogy Bluetooth Module.
If you have lower power needs or want to save a few bucks, Renogy offers 30A and 20A versions of the Rover MPPT series. These models share the same features and build quality as the 40A version, with differences only in charging current and power capacity:
- Renogy Rover 30A MPPT Solar Charge Controller β features 30-amp charging current, 400W @ 12V, and 800W @ 24V
- Renogy Rover 20A MPPT Solar Charge Controller β features up to 20-amp charging current, 260W @ 12V, and 520W @ 24V
Renogy Rego 30A: Most Versatile 12-48V MPPT Solar Charge Controller
Key features:
- 150V DC maximum solar input voltage
- 8β64V leisure battery voltage range
- Solar MC4 and Amphenol connectors
- Over-the-air (OTA) firmware upgrades
- 99.9% tracking and 97% conversion efficiency
- Built-in Bluetooth and RV-C communication module
If you frequently customise your leisure battery bank voltages for different applications, the Renogy Rego 30A 12-48V MPPT Solar Charge Controller will be an excellent addition to your solar setup. It offers one of the most versatile designs available, supporting multiple battery voltage platforms, including 12V, 24V, 36V, and 48V systems.
The controller is compatible with large solar arrays, accepting an open-circuit voltage of up to 150V. Then, its MPPT controller offers 99.9% tracking efficiency, bringing your battery high charging power even with limited sunlight.
To keep your batteries charging safely at the different voltages, this solar charger has power-limiting protection that automatically caps output according to battery voltage β 440W @ 12V, 880W @ 24V, 1,314W @ 36V, and 1,700W @ 48V. It also delivers a maximum charging current of 30A, allowing batteries of various sizes to recharge within their optimal voltage ranges.
Another cool thing is that the Renogy Rego 30A was designed for fast plug-and-play installation. It features quick-connect/disconnect terminals, including MC4 connectors for solar cables and Amphenol connectors for battery connections.
Furthermore, it has a dedicated configuration button for setting the correct battery type, plus LED indicators that display the selected battery type, charging status, or any operational errors. If you wish to monitor your setup in real time or customise additional charging settings, this controller includes built-in Bluetooth connectivity, allowing you to pair it with a smartphone or tablet via the DC Home app.
Renogy Pro IP67 50A: Best Compact DC-DC Charger with Solar Input
Key features:
- 50V maximum solar input voltage
- 9β32V leisure battery voltage range
- 720W maximum output power
- Tough metal casing with IP67 sealing
- Built-in Bluetooth and RV-C connectivity
- Up to 32V maximum alternator input voltage
The Renogy Pro IP67 is the most expensive MPPT solar charge controller on our list, but it's certainly worth every cent. For one, it's remarkably compact β roughly the size of an iPhone Pro Max β making it ideal for maximising limited space in your van, motorhome, or boat. Thanks to its rugged metal casing and IP67 dust-tight and waterproof rating, you can even mount it in the engine bay or undercarriage without any issue.
Secondly, this battery charger features dual-input capability for both solar and alternator charging. This allows the unit to draw power from solar panels, the vehicle's alternator, or both simultaneously, using intelligent adaptive charging logic.
As for performance, the Renogy Pro IP67 offers a 720W output with 94% charging efficiency. Thus, it can deliver over 670W of charging power, which can fully recharge a 100Ah lithium battery in under two hours.
Moreover, the charger includes built-in Bluetooth and RV-C connectivity for real-time monitoring and enhanced customisation. This enables seamless pairing with your mobile device and integration with other Renogy systems, such as the ONE Core smart display and REGO ecosystem.
Renogy Core DCC30S: Best Budget Dual-Input MPPT Charger
Key features:
- Solar and alternator charging
- 30V maximum solar input voltage
- 400W maximum solar input power
- 99% tracking and 94% charging efficiency
- 9β16V leisure battery voltage range
- Built-in RS485 port for Bluetooth module
The Renogy Core DCC30S 30A is an excellent alternative if you cannot afford the Pro IP67 model above but still need a dual-input MPPT charge controller. While it costs over $200 less, it can charge your leisure battery from solar, the alternator, or both simultaneously.
On the solar side, the unit supports panels with a maximum input voltage of 30V and a total power of 400W. It uses true MPPT technology with 99% tracking efficiency, ensuring your leisure battery receives the maximum available power from the panels at any given time.
The Renogy Core DCC30S delivers 94% charging efficiency, which means it can supply over 370W of power to the battery on a good sunny day. If solar input is insufficient, the device automatically switches to hybrid charging mode (solar + alternator) or alternator-only charging.
In terms of user-friendliness, the unit features a built-in button and LED indicators for quick configuration. It also includes an RS485 port, allowing you to connect a Renogy Bluetooth module to pair the charger with your phone or tablet for real-time monitoring.
If you need more charging power from this design, consider the Renogy Core DCC50S model. It supports up to 50V solar panels and 660W input power, delivering over 600W to your leisure battery.
Renogy 40D1S 40A: Best Dual-Input MPPT Battery Charger Under $300
Key features:
- Solar and alternator charging
- 30V maximum solar input voltage
- 7β16V leisure battery voltage range
- 99% tracking and 93% charging efficiency
- 670W maximum input power and 616W output
- Tough metal casing and integrated terminal leads
The Renogy 40D1S is another strong budget option if you need a dual-input MPPT charge controller. It costs around $200, but you still get various impressive features, such as compatibility with 30V solar panels.
The charger actually supports a maximum solar input power of 670W β higher than the Core DCC30S. With a nominal output of 616W and 93% charging efficiency, you can also expect a higher charging power of over 550W.
Since it has dual inputs, this DC-DC MPPT charger can recharge your leisure battery via the alternator on days with limited sunshine. The unit is factory-set to prioritise alternator charging, but you can change it to solar priority if preferred.
Like the others, the Renogy 40D1S includes a built-in control button that lets you switch between solar and alternator charging priority. You can use the same button to configure the charger for your specific leisure battery type.
Unlike the other charge controllers in this list, however, the 40D1S does not support Bluetooth β neither built-in nor via an add-on module. Thus, you cannot pair it with your phone or tablet for wireless monitoring and configuration.
Which Batteries Are Renogy MPPT Controllers Compatible With?
While all these Renogy MPPT charge controllers charge batteries using solar power, they belong to different series. Renogy developed them at different times, with each new model serving as an improvement or replacement for the previous one.
The solar chargers have varying features and capabilities, but they are all compatible with all battery types common in caravans, campervans, RVs, and boats. You can use any of them with sealed lead-acid batteries (including AGM), GEL batteries, flooded batteries, and lithium batteries.
To ensure safe and optimal charging of your leisure battery bank, you must set the solar charger to the correct "battery type" mode. This can be done using the built-in control button or the mobile app (on supported models).
It's also worth noting that the Renogy MPPT controllers feature smart charging algorithms for efficient and safe operation. Most models support four charging stages (Bulk, Boost, Float, and Equalisation), but some offer only three stages (without Equalisation).

How fast can a Renogy MPPT charge controller fully charge my battery?
The total charging time of any solar charger depends on its output power and the size of your leisure battery. For example, the Renogy Pro IP67 delivers up to 720W of output power with 94% charging efficiency. On a good day, it could recharge a 100Ah lithium battery in approximately 1 hour and 48 minutes β calculated as (100 Γ 12) Γ· (720 Γ 94%).
Can I charge a lithium battery with an older Renogy MPPT charge controller?
Yes. Even the older Renogy Rover MPPT chargers can charge lead-acid batteries (AGM, Sealed, Gel, Flooded) as well as deep-cycle lithium batteries. They can also activate lithium batteries that have entered sleep mode after a deep discharge.
Can I mount a Renogy MPPT solar charger outside my caravan?
Yes. You can mount the new Renogy Pro IP67 DC-DC MPPT battery charger outdoors β for example, under the carriage of your van. It features a tough metal casing that protects against impacts and an IP67-rated enclosure that is dust-tight and waterproof, withstanding powerful water jets and even full immersion up to 1 metre.
